Fairy fort / earthen ringfort in Gortymadden

Fairy fort / earthen ringfort

What is recorded here

Gortymadden holds a well-preserved circular rath thirty-seven metres wide, defined by two banks and an external fosse on a slight rise in undulating pastureland. A field boundary cuts through the monument at the south, while a possible man-made underground passage and a house site lie nearby. On a slight rise in undulating pastureland. Well-preserved circular rath (diam. 37m) defined by two banks and an external fosse. A field boundary cuts through the monument at S. A possible Man-made underground passage (GA106-082002-) is associated. A house site (GA106-082003-) lies c. 50m to W. Compiled by: Galway Archaeological Survey, UCG Date of upload: 4 January 2018
